Shadows & Light Blanket
Jul 05, 2022
5 minutes
Design by Katherine Eng
MODERATELY CHALLENGING
FINISHED MEASUREMENTS
42 inches wide x 50 inches long
MATERIALS
• Medium (worsted) weight yarn:
Scraps of assorted colors
6 oz each black and burgundy 1½ oz claret
• Size J/10/6mm crochet hook or size needed to obtain gauge
• Tapestry needle
GAUGE
6 sc and 5 ch-1 sps = 3 inches; 6 rows = 2 inches
PATTERN NOTES
Afghan is made in 5 panels of scrap stripes. On panel 1 of stripes, work right to left, then alternate direction on each of the remaining 4 panels.
Stripe panels run horizontally across Afghan. Panel 1 is at the bottom and panel 5 is at the top.
When changing stripe color, work on opposite side of last row worked so that right side and wrong side alternate with each row across.
